- The distance between Roberval, Qc, Canada and Gemert, Netherlands is approximately 5,307 km or 3,298 mi.
- To reach Roberval, Qc in this distance one would set out from Gemert bearing 298.9° or WN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Roberval, Qc bearing 235.3° or SW .
- Roberval, Qc has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Gemert has a marine west coast climate (Cfb).
- Roberval, Qc is in or near the boreal wet forest biome whereas Gemert is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ome.
- The mean temperature is 7.7 °C (13.8°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 17.5 °C (31.5°F) more in Roberval, Qc.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 215.6 mm (8.5 in) more which is equivalent to 215.6 l/m² (5.29 US gal/ft²) or 2,156,000 l/ha (230,491 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3° higher in Roberval, Qc than in Gemert.
